Практика оптимизации индексов в 1С — одна из ключевых тем для повышения производительности системы. Особенно это становится критично при больших базах данных, высокой нагрузке и работе через сервер 1С. Разберём основные практические подходы. Индексы позволяют базе данных быстрее находить нужные записи. Без них система вынуждена сканировать всю таблицу. Добавление индекса оправдано, если поле часто используется в отборах запросов, поле участвует в соединениях (JOIN), по полю выполняется сортировка или поле используется в условиях поиска. Пример запроса: "ВЫБРАТЬ Заказ.Клиент, Заказ.Сумма ИЗ Документ.ЗаказКлиента КАК Заказ ГДЕ Заказ.Клиент = &Клиент" Если поле Клиент не индексировано, запрос будет сканировать всю таблицу заказов. Правильная стратегия индексации выглядит так: "ГДЕ Дата МЕЖДУ &Начало И &Конец И Организация = &Орг" Ошибки при работе с индексами: Всегда проверяйте эффект оптимизации на практике. После добавления индексов важно провести замер производительности и убедиться, ч